Transaction 986676e38ef933c509fe772110b709fc1db51b769f8ebe008b7ac7417c20c13e
1 Input
1 Output
-
986676e38ef933c509fe772110b709fc1db51b769f8ebe008b7ac7417c20c13e:0
- value
- 15713
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6b4a3ec2df1e40e838d2ca385e81677b17084eb
- address
- bc1q66628mpd78jqaqud9j3ct6qkw7chpp8tyxmfer